Shreveport Hummers head to south Louisiana

SHREVEPORT, La. Shreveport's General Motors plant has answered the call to help the state in its rebuilding efforts.
Yesterday afternoon, the G-M plant loaded 12 Hummer H-3s onto transporters, headed for south Louisiana.

Plant Manager Dave Gibbons says the governor's office made a special request for the Hummers because so many areas of south Louisiana remain inaccessible.

Gibbons said the locally built H-3 can really make a difference in getting into those hard-to-reach areas. They also come with the On-Star satellite service.

The Hummers will be on-loan to the state for the next six months.
